# FastAPI Project Configuration
This file provides specific guidance for FastAPI web application development using Claude Code.
## Project Overview
This is a FastAPI application project optimized for modern API development with automatic documentation, type hints, and async support.
## FastAPI-Specific Development Commands
### Project Management
- `uvicorn app.main:app --reload` - Start development server with auto-reload
- `uvicorn app.main:app --host 0.0.0.0 --port 8000` - Start server on all interfaces
- `uvicorn app.main:app --workers 4` - Start with multiple workers
### Database Management
- `alembic init alembic` - Initialize Alembic migrations
- `alembic revision --autogenerate -m "message"` - Create migration
- `alembic upgrade head` - Apply migrations
- `alembic downgrade -1` - Rollback one migration
### Development Tools
- `python -m pytest` - Run tests
- `python -m pytest --cov=app` - Run tests with coverage
- `mypy app/` - Type checking
- `black app/` - Code formatting
## FastAPI Project Structure
```
myproject/
├── app/ # Application package
│ ├── __init__.py
│ ├── main.py # FastAPI application
│ ├── core/ # Core configuration
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 ├── config.py # Settings
│ │ └── security.py # Authentication
│ ├── api/ # API routes
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 ├── deps.py # Dependencies
│ │ └── v1/
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 ├── api.py # API router
│ │ └── endpoints/
│ ├── models/ # Database models
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 ├── base.py
│ │ └── user.py
│ ├── schemas/ # Pydantic schemas
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 └── user.py
│ ├── repositories/ # Data access layer
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 └── user.py
│ ├── services/ # Business logic
│ │ ├── __init__.py
│ │ └── auth.py
│ └── db/ # Database configuration
│ ├── __init__.py
│ └── database.py
├── alembic/ # Database migrations
├── tests/ # Test files
├── requirements.txt # Dependencies
└── docker-compose.yml # Docker configuration
```
## FastAPI Application Setup
```python
# app/main.py
from fastapi import FastAPI
from app.core.config import settings
from app.api.v1.api import api_router
app = FastAPI(
title=settings.PROJECT_NAME,
version=settings.VERSION,
openapi_url=f"/api/v1/openapi.json"
)
# Include routers
app.include_router(api_router, prefix="/api/v1")
@app.get("/")
async def root():
return {"message": "Welcome to FastAPI"}
```
## Configuration Management
```python
# app/core/config.py
from pydantic import BaseSettings
class Settings(BaseSettings):
PROJECT_NAME: str = "FastAPI App"
VERSION: str = "1.0.0"
SECRET_KEY: str
DATABASE_URL: str
class Config:
env_file = ".env"
settings = Settings()
```
## FastAPI Best Practices
### API Design
- Use Pydantic models for request/response validation
- Implement proper HTTP status codes
- Add comprehensive API documentation
- Use dependency injection for common functionality
- Implement proper error handling
### Database Integration
- Use SQLAlchemy with async support
- Implement repository pattern for data access
- Use Alembic for database migrations
- Add proper database connection pooling
- Implement database health checks
### Authentication & Security
- Use JWT tokens for authentication
- Implement OAuth2 with scopes
- Add rate limiting for API endpoints
- Use HTTPS in production
- Implement proper CORS configuration
### Performance Optimization
- Use async/await for I/O operations
- Implement response caching
- Add database query optimization
- Use connection pooling
- Monitor application performance
## Testing Strategy
### Test Organization
```python
# tests/conftest.py
import pytest
from fastapi.testclient import TestClient
from app.main import app
@pytest.fixture
def client():
return TestClient(app)
```
### Test Types
- **Unit tests** for business logic
- **Integration tests** for API endpoints
- **Database tests** with test fixtures
- **Authentication tests** for security
## Deployment Considerations
### Production Setup
- Use Uvicorn with multiple workers
- Implement proper logging and monitoring
- Set up reverse proxy (Nginx)
- Use environment variables for configuration
- Implement health checks
### Docker Configuration
```dockerfile
FROM python:3.11-slim
WORKDIR /app
COPY requirements.txt .
RUN pip install -r requirements.txt
COPY . .
CMD ["uvicorn", "app.main:app", "--host", "0.0.0.0"]
```
### Environment Variables
```bash
SECRET_KEY=your-secret-key
DATABASE_URL=postgresql://user:pass@host/db
REDIS_URL=redis://localhost:6379
```
## Common FastAPI Patterns
### Dependency Injection
```python
from fastapi import Depends
from app.db.database import get_db
@app.get("/users/")
async def get_users(db: Session = Depends(get_db)):
return users
```
### Background Tasks
```python
from fastapi import BackgroundTasks
@app.post("/send-email/")
async def send_email(background_tasks: BackgroundTasks):
background_tasks.add_task(send_email_task)
return {"message": "Email sent"}
```
### Middleware
```python
@app.middleware("http")
async def add_process_time_header(request, call_next):
response = await call_next(request)
return response
```
## Development Workflow
### Getting Started
1. Clone repository
2. Create virtual environment: `python -m venv venv`
3. Install dependencies: `pip install -r requirements.txt`
4. Set environment variables
5. Run migrations: `alembic upgrade head`
6. Start server: `uvicorn app.main:app --reload`
### Code Quality
- **Black** - Code formatting
- **isort** - Import sorting
- **mypy** - Type checking
- **pytest** - Testing framework
- **flake8** - Linting
